  • Page 7 C. Parallel and series connection of solar modules What is a parallel connection? A parallel circuit connects the two plus and the two minus poles of the solar modules with each other, for this the Y-cables are necessary (also called: solar cable distributor or splitter).

  • Page 10 Air 450 & 900 In order to provide the optimal voltage and current for the inverter with paua Air 450 and paua Air 900, a combination of parallel connection and series connection is recommended. Please connect the Y-cables with 2 modules first. he positive poles of the two modules are connected to one Y-cable and the negative poles of the two solar modules to the other Y-cable.
  • Page 11 Now you should still have two open ends. These are plus and minus and will be connected to one side of the inverter in the ne t step. Note: Panel 3 should be oriented in the same sky/sun direction as Panel 1 or Panel 2 for ideal values.
  • Page 12 Air 900 If you have a set of 6 modules (paua Air 900), please repeat the circuit from the previous step (paua Air 4 0) and connect it to the other side of the inverter.

  • Page 18 We have described here how you can comply with the requirements of the standard and how you can test your line. If the paua Air Set is fed into the existing final circuit, the current load on individual cable sections may exceed the designed standard size. To prevent overloading of the cables in the household, they are protected by a circuit breaker (LSS).
